Samoa Gambling Legislation and History

Key Legislative Milestones

  • 1978: National Lotteries Act which regulates all lotteries in the country is passed.
  • October 2009: The government sale the authority of the lottery and formed the Lotto Samoa Company.
  • 19 October 2010: Casino & Gambling Control Act passed and introduced the Gambling Control Authority (GCA) for the regulation of gambling properties.
  • 2012: New law making changes to the Casino and Gambling Control Act.
  • 2014: First casino opened under the new Act of parliament passed to allow construction of casinos.
  • 2015: Interactive gambling mostly became the center of attention in the Casino and Gambling Control Amendment Act enacted.

Licenses and Fees of Betting Sites in Samoa

Licensing Process

This licensing process in Samoa is rigorous as the GCA grants licenses only to suitable operators. Major license types and associated fees include:

  • Casino Licenses: Two legalised casinos allowed at the maximum. These two licenses are the existing ones of Grey Investment Group who runs Whitesands Casinos.
  • Non-Profit Gambling Licenses: For promoting bingo or any charitable games and events.

Prohibited and Permitted Bets

Permitted Bets

  • Casino Gambling: Applicable only to foreigners in possession of passports who are living in licensed casino hotels or resorts.

  • Lotteries: Operated by Samoa National Lotto, with local and overseas lottery services; for examples, OZ Lotto, Tattslotto, and US Powerball.
  • Prohibited Bets
  • Local Participation in Casinos: Locals, at least those that are of Samoan origin and do not possess a passport of any foreign country, cannot frequent casinos for gambling.
  • Online Gambling: It should be noted, however, that the law does not specifically mention online gambling that lacks a license as legal. However enforcement is lacking and players don’t pay a price and are not arrested.
